The Peoples Democratic Party, Edo State chapter, has expressed serious disappointment in Senator Francis Asekhame Alimikhena (representing Edo North in the Senate) “for supporting the abridgment of the democratic choice of Nigerians by voting against electronic transmission of election results on the floor of the Senate.”
It described Alimikhena’s behaviour as treacherous, saying it exposed him as someone that is not only self-centred but has completely lost touch with the people he is representing.
The party, however, commended Senator Matthew Urhoghide and Senator Clifford Ordia (PDP senators representing Edo South and Edo Central Senatorial Districts respectively), saying their alignment with other PDP senators is a true representation of Edos’ values and aspirations.
A statement signed by the chairman of PDP in the state, Dr Tony Aziegbemi, the party also condemned what it termed “the seemingly obvious attempt by the APC and its puppet Senate to control and manipulate the INEC in its desperation to perpetuate its government and party in power beyond 2023.
It insisted that APC cannot foist its “unpopular party” on the electorate.
“The APC administration has ruined the economy of this nation and failed woefully to secure the lives and properties of the citizens.
“Just like PDP in Edo State has consigned APC in Edo State to footnotes of a term paper, Nigerians must take a cue and consign APC to a squeezed piece of paper in a trash can!” the statement added.
